</div> </div> </body> </html> <?php exit; } //////////////////////// КОНЕЦ ЗАЩИТЫ //////////////////////////////////////// require_once 'classes.php'; require_once 'config.php'; require 'vk.api.php'; define('VK_TOKEN', $config['token']); $vk = new VK(VK_TOKEN); $accountinfo = $vk->request('users.get', array('fields' => 'photo_max,online,counters')); $friendsget = $vk->request('friends.getRequests', array('out' => '0')); ?> <!DOCTYPE html> <html lang="ru"> <head> <title>Бот - <?php echo $accountinfo['response'][0]['first_name']; ?> <?php echo $accountinfo['response'][0]['last_name']; ?> </title> <link rel="stylesheet" href="/css/bootstrap.min.css">
<?php // Отображать все ошибки или нет// //error_reporting(E_ALL); //ini_set('display_errors', 1); require_once "config.php"; require_once "vk.api.php"; define('VK_TOKEN', $config['token']); $vk = new VK(VK_TOKEN); // Получаем список последних 20 новостей // $wall = $vk->request('newsfeed.get', array('count' => '10', 'return_banned' => '0')); $repost = $vk->request('wall.repost', array('object' => 'wall' . $wall['response']['items'][0]['source_id'] . '_' . $wall['response']['items'][0]['post_id'])); // Выводим ленту // echo '<h3>Новости</h3>'; $i = 99; foreach ((array) $wall['response']['items'] as $key => $value) { if ($value['post_id'] != null) { ?> <div class="panel panel-default"> <div class="panel-heading"><a href="http://vk.com/wall<?php echo $value['source_id']; ?> _<?php echo $value['post_id']; ?> " target="_blank">http://vk.com/wall<?php echo $value['source_id']; ?> _<?php echo $value['post_id'];
<?php // Отображать все ошибки или нет// //error_reporting(E_ALL); //ini_set('display_errors', 1); require_once "config.php"; require_once "vk.api.php"; define('VK_TOKEN', $config['token']); $vk = new VK(VK_TOKEN); $friendsget = $vk->request('friends.getRequests'); for ($i = 0; $i < count($friendsget['response']); $i++) { $wall = $vk->request('friends.add', array('user_id' => $friendsget['response'][$i])); }
<?php error_reporting(E_ALL); ini_set('display_errors', 1); require_once "classes.php"; require_once "config.php"; require_once "antigate.php"; require_once "vk.api.php"; define('VK_TOKEN', $config['token']); $vk = new VK(VK_TOKEN); // Получаем список последних 20 сообщений // $messages = $vk->request('messages.getDialogs', array('count' => '12')); // Получаем сообщения, на которые мы еще не отвечали // // Ставим статус Online // if (rand(1, 20) == 10) { $setonline = $vk->request('account.setOnline'); } // Выводим сообщения // // Отвечаем на 10 сообщений // echo '<h3>Последние чаты</h3>'; foreach ((array) $messages['response'] as $key => $value) { $uid = $value['uid']; $message = $value['body']; $vkprofileinfo = $vk->request('users.get', array('name_case' => 'nom', 'fields' => 'sex,photo_50,bdate,city,country', 'user_ids' => $uid)); if (isset($value['uid'])) { ?> <div class="panel panel-default"> <div class="panel-heading"><a href="http://vk.com/id<?php echo $value['uid']; ?>